There were 1.28 million D star notes printed for that series.

I would think it would have some premium value.

Condtion matters a lot when it comes to determining the value. But people do collect star notes and radar notes.

Most of the premium will be behind the radar than the * factor. However, radar collectors may like the * feature even more. I'm sure you could get at least $55-60 as long as the condition isn't terrible. Maybe more with the right buyer.
